In terms of Asian food in this area, it's a solid 4+, but
In terms of Asian food in this area, it's a solid 4+, but being real, it's so-so. Still, I eat here all the time--usually delivery, to be fair. The food does hit the spot. However, it's more trendy than homey, and as a result some dishes are much better than others. The beef rolls and pan-fried pork buns are my favorites, in general and from this menu specifically; whereas the beef noodle soup misses a homier touch. The broth doesn't have much richness, and the beef can be tough. The shrimp wontons are also pretty hit or miss, sometimes bland and mushy, other times delicious. I do like their various rice dishes as well, but again, they don't have much homey warmth or complexity. I will say the dandan noodles get rave reviews from everyone I eat here with. However, dandan noodles aren't my jam personally. While this isn't quite a rave review, I do return here over and over, so that says something.

3.5 stars...I think I had quite high expectations seeing as
3.5 stars...I think I had quite high expectations seeing as it had earned a bib gourmand. I think the prices were reasonable, $12 Dan Dan noodles, $15 pork buns. Dan Dan noodles were good, but could use a bit more flavor/salt. Good peanut sauce and the thickness of the generous sauce went well with the noodles. However it doesn't hold a candle to the dan Dan at dough zone or the magic noodle in Las Vegas. The pork bun here was quite disappointing. Extremely thick doughy bun, pork was not flavorful...had to douse it in black vinegar and soy sauce. Very clean place and friendly staff.
